# Versioning policy: every publish bumps the minor for new components,
# the patch for visual fixes, and the major only with sign-off from the
# platform group. LANTERNREEF_CHANNEL controls which dist-tag the build
# publishes to (stable, next, canary); never point a release build at
# canary. LANTERNREEF_VERSION_SOURCE must stay set to "tags" so the
# pipeline derives versions from git tags rather than package manifests.
# The registry publish step authenticates with a token that belongs on
# the next line of this file.

secret setting of yagep-bahif: LEDGER_TOKEN8=7eb0ad88

Hi team,

Before I hand off the 3.2 release, please note the humidity sensor drift reported on Verdana controllers in the Elmbrook trial site. Drift exceeds 4% after roughly ten days of continuous operation; firmware 3.2.1 adds an automatic recalibration cycle every 72 hours. Support should advise growers to install 3.2.1 and trigger a manual recalibration once. The hotfix bundle must be verified before distribution, so I'm including the signing key used for the 3.2.1 packages below.

release key, fahof-yagap: bky3_m5d

Onboarding note — Fernhollow Support. Partner files from Bramleton Analytics arrive nightly via the SFTP drop on the Tidewell relay, usually between 02:00 and 03:00. If a drop is missing, check the relay's quarantine folder before escalating. Access to the quarantine vault is gated by a recovery passphrase, which is kept on record and appears immediately below for reference.

vault phrase of kaduf-baweg = norael-julox-raleth-wenok-eliir-ulamir-ulair-norwyn-rusion

# Break-Glass Access — InvoForge Renderer

Plugin authors normally interact with the InvoForge PDF renderer through the sandboxed plugin API only. Break-glass access exists solely for incidents where a malformed plugin corrupts the render queue and the sandbox cannot be reached. Request approval from the on-call steward first; all break-glass sessions are logged and reviewed within 24 hours. Once approval is granted, unlock the emergency console using the recovery passphrase that appears immediately below.

recovery phrase for yawif-hahif: druys-kelius-ralax-raliel